<< for some moms, it helps adjust a bad latch
and can do a better job than massage of stimulating let-down. And in the
worst cases, it is a good way to squirt a bit of milk into the poor
sucker's mouth. >>

I use this technique too.  I love when those little eyes pop open and it
looks like they are saying, "Ahhh, food.  Its about time!"  Then after a few
more sucks they smile as if to say, "Thanks"
I think sometimes babies do not recognize the breast as a food source, but
with a little compression or a squirt of pumped milk or both, they catch on.
I love it when that happens.
